Three suspects behind string of robberies in Mombasa arrested

Detectives in Mombasa County have apprehended three suspects behind a string of robberies in the city and its environs.

According to the Directorate of Criminal Investigations (DCI), officers who were acting on intelligence staged an ambush in Nyali estate on Links Road which led to the arrest of the two suspects.

"Ali Ahmad Ali, known by the alias “Mkali,” and Abdulrahman Arafat," said DCI.

Following further interrogation the duo led officers to their rented house where the third suspect Mohamed Zulf was found.

A search conducted in the hideout led to the discovery of four pangas, two Y-6 twisted metal bars sharpened at the edges, eighteen small bales of bhang, ten assorted suspected stolen mobile phones, six spotlights, four suspected stolen livestock (sheep), one 32-inch TV, and one gas cylinder.

The three are being apprehended at the Mombasa Central Police Station for processing awaiting arraignment.
